Retaining synthetic chlorinated swimming pools necessitates frequent monitoring of chlorine stages and drinking water top quality. Pool operators and homeowners will have to Test the chlorine concentration often to ensure it stays in the advised selection. Far too tiny chlorine can lead to insufficient sanitation, permitting microbes and algae to thrive. Conversely, extreme chlorine concentrations can result in pores and skin and eye irritation for swimmers. The perfect chlorine amount for artificial chlorinated pools commonly falls in between one and three parts for each million (ppm). Retaining this balance is essential for delivering a snug and Secure swimming practical experience.

Along with chlorine stages, synthetic chlorinated swimming pools involve correct pH stability. The pH of pool drinking water really should Preferably be concerning seven.two and seven.six. Should the pH is too reduced, the water turns into acidic, resulting in corrosion of pool products and soreness for swimmers. If your pH is simply too superior, chlorine results in being less efficient, lowering its ability to sanitize the water. Regular tests and adjustment of pH concentrations enable make sure synthetic chlorinated pools remain well-well balanced and cozy for customers. Pool proprietors often use pH tests kits and chemical adjustments to keep up the appropriate pH amounts of their pools.

One more important aspect of artificial chlorinated swimming pools is using st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ade quickly when exposed to sunlight, lessening its usefulness being a disinfectant. To beat this, pool proprietors typically increase c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that helps prolong the life of chlorine in outdoor pools. Without having stabilizers, chlorine degrees can fall fast, demanding Recurrent additions to take care of proper sanitation. By utilizing the right quantity of stabilizer, artificial chlorinated swimming pools can keep on being cleaner for for a longer time durations with minimal chlorine reduction.

Artificial chlorinated swimming pools also require regimen routine maintenance beyond chemical balancing. Filtration techniques Enjoy an important function in trying to keep the h2o clean up by getting rid of debris, Grime, and natural subject. Pool filters, together with sand filters, cartridge filters, and diatomaceous earth filters, assist trap impurities and prevent them from circulating while in the drinking water. Standard cleansing and backwashing of filters assure they purpose competently. On top of that, pool owners should skim the h2o area, vacuum the pool flooring, and brush the pool walls to avoid algae buildup and sustain water clarity. Proper maintenance helps synthetic chlorinated pools stay in exceptional affliction for swimmers.

Synthetic chlorinated pools also contribute to community health and fitness by lowering the chance of waterborne health problems. With out suitable sanitation, swimming swimming pools could become contaminated with microbes like E. coli, Cryptosporidium, and Legionella, which could induce gastrointestinal issues, skin infections, and respiratory illnesses. Chlorine is highly efficient at killing The majority of these pathogens, building synthetic chlorinated pools a safer choice for recreational swimming. Nevertheless, pool consumers must even now follow very good hygiene, for example showering ahead of getting into the pool, keeping away from swimming although sick, and not urinating during the h2o to help you sustain cleanliness.

In recent years, there has been an elevated deal with eco-welcoming alternatives for artificial chlorinated pools. Some pool owners and operators are Checking out techniques to minimize chemical usage while protecting drinking water good quality. One particular substitute is the use of ozone or ultraviolet (UV) gentle techniques, which function together with chlorine to reinforce disinfection and decrease the level of chemical substances required. These units enable break down contaminants and cut down chlorine byproducts, generating the water gentler to the skin and eyes. Also, improvements in filtration technologies have enhanced the efficiency of drinking water circulation and purification, contributing to cleaner plus more sustainable pool upkeep tactics.

Despite the a lot of benefits of artificial chlorinated pools, it can be crucial for pool homeowners and operators to abide by safety tips and best methods. Right storage and managing of chlorine as well as other pool chemical compounds are very important to prevent accidents and chemical imbalances. Chlorine needs to be saved in a very cool, dry location from direct sunlight and incompatible substances. Mixing chlorine with other chemical substances, for example ammonia or acids, can develop perilous reactions. Pool routine maintenance staff should be educated in chemical safety and adhere to suggested recommendations for handling and hop over to here software.
